Immediate Support Resources

Crisis Lifeline (988)

Available 24/7 for anyone in suicidal crisis or emotional distress. Call or text 988 anytime for compassionate help.

Crisis Text Line

Text HOME to 741741 to connect with a volunteer Crisis Counselor. Free, 24/7, and confidential support at your fingertips.

SAMHSA’s National Helpline

1-800-662-HELP (4357). A confidential treatment referral and information service for individuals facing mental or substance use disorders.

The Trevor Project

Support for LGBTQ youth in crisis. Available via phone, text, or online chat, offering safe and affirming counseling.

Rachel Windom is a founder, advocate, and survivor whose life has been shaped by both profound struggle and extraordinary resilience. Rachel experienced a devastating loss when her younger sister died by suicide shortly after turning eighteen due to mental health struggles. This moment greatly impacted the course of Rachels life. Drawing from her own journey of long-term recovery and navigating mental health challenges, she reached a turning point that redefined her purpose. Rather than let grief silence her. Rachel chose to build something meaningful from the pain. She created a platform dedicated to awareness, prevention, and the healing power of shared stories in a space where people can speak their truth without fear, shame, or judgement. As a forty-four-year-old mother of three and a wife of twenty years, Rachel brings a grounded, compassionate perspective to her work. Her academic background includes an associate’s degree in applied science for paralegal studies, certificate from the University of Pennsylvania Law for Introduction to American Law, ongoing studies in social work, and completed coursework in psychology, all of which deepen her understanding of the human experience.
